- Lead and oversee the operational efficiency of production systems, ensuring minimal downtime and swift restoration of services within SLAs.
- Act as an escalation point for troubleshooting critical technical issues and identifying root causes of infrastructure challenges.
- Manage system operations using tools like Docker, Terraform, Kubernetes, and cloud-based solutions.
- Drive automation and process improvements through scripting in Python, Bash, and Terraform.
- Lead the planning and execution of upgrades, deployments, and system integrations across environments.
- Ensure test systems are maintained and up to date, coordinating closely with development teams.
- Identify, propose, and implement improvements and product enhancements to optimize performance and scalability.
- Mentor and guide junior DevOps engineers, fostering a culture of continuous improvement and knowledge sharing.
- Bachelor’s or Master’s degree in Computer Science, Engineering, or a related field.
- 5+ years of experience in DevOps or a similar role, with at least 2 years in an architectural or senior position.
- Proven track record in managing and troubleshooting production/test systems, including root cause analysis and issue resolution.
- Expertise in technologies such as Nginx, HAProxy, Docker, Kubernetes, and Terraform.
- Proficient in a few scripting languages such as Python, Bash, PowerShell, JavaScript
- Good understanding in RESTful web services, data formats like JSON and XML.
- Solid experience with SQL, writing/executing queries, and working with databases.
- Expertise in implementing and managing CI/CD pipelines with GitLab or similar tools.
- Mobile DevOps experience is a plus
- Both Cloud and On-premise system management experience is an added advantage.
Our team will carefully go through your profile and shortlisted candidates will be contacted.